Introduction

Friedrich Nietzsche (1844-1900) was a famous German thinker born in Röcken, Germany 🇩🇪. He loved to explore deep ideas about life, art, and morality. Nietzsche believed that everyone should think for themselves instead of just following the crowd. He wrote many important books that still make people think today. His ideas challenged old beliefs and inspired new ways of thinking called existentialism. Nietzsche’s thoughts, although complex, taught us to question everything around us and be brave in expressing ourselves. His works made a big splash in philosophy and continue to inspire curious minds! 📚✨

Biography

Friedrich was born into a religious family, but he grew up questioning those beliefs 🤔. He studied hard at schools and universities, learning about ancient Greek culture and literature. Nietzsche became a professor at 24 but later had to leave due to health problems. He spent much of his life traveling and writing. His most famous works include “Thus Spoke Zarathustra” and “Beyond Good and Evil.” Although he faced many challenges, including mental illness, Friedrich never stopped thinking and writing about important ideas. His life and writings continue to inspire people from all around the world! 🌍💭

Philosophical Works

Nietzsche wrote many books that challenged people's ideas about life and morality. Some of his most famous works include "The Birth of Tragedy", "Thus Spoke Zarathustra", and "The Gay Science" 📖. In "Thus Spoke Zarathustra," he introduced characters like Zarathustra to share his thoughts. He talked about how to create values instead of just accepting what society gives us. His writings were often poetic, filled with powerful language to express deep feelings and thoughts. They encouraged readers to think for themselves and question old beliefs about good and evil! 🧐✍️

Critique Of Religion

Nietzsche famously proclaimed, "God is dead!", which means that traditional beliefs were losing their power in modern society 🚫🙏. He questioned the morals taught by religions like Christianity, suggesting they sometimes hold people back. Rather than relying on religion for what is right or wrong, Nietzsche encouraged thinking for oneself! He believed people should create their own values instead of following rules dictated by others. This strong critique makes us think about our beliefs and encourages a more personal relationship with spirituality! 💭🤔

Influence On Literature

Nietzsche's ideas had a huge impact on many writers and artists 🎭. His way of thinking inspired famous authors like Franz Kafka, Thomas Mann, and Hermann Hesse. These writers used his thoughts to create deep stories that explore themes of existence, individuality, and morality. For example, Kafka’s "The Metamorphosis" shows a character facing a difficult life change, prompting readers to think about their own lives. Nietzsche's influence can still be seen in books, poems, and even movies today, helping others understand complex human emotions and ideas! ✨📚

Key Philosophical Concepts

Two important ideas from Nietzsche are the "Will to Power" and "Eternal Recurrence." The "Will to Power" means that we all have a natural desire to grow and become better. He believed this was a driving force in life 🌱. "Eternal Recurrence" is a thought experiment where you imagine living your life over and over again! Would you change anything? These concepts encourage us to take charge of our lives and think carefully about our choices. Nietzsche wanted everyone to live meaningfully, discovering their true desires and passions! 🚀💪

Existentialism And Nietzsche

Nietzsche's ideas played a big role in the development of existentialism, which is about finding meaning in life. Existentialists believe that life can be uncertain and that we have the freedom to create our own purpose! 🌌

Nietzsche inspired thinkers like Jean-Paul Sartre and Simone de Beauvoir to explore these themes further. By questioning the meaning of life, they encouraged people to seek their unique paths, just like Nietzsche did. His influence on existentialism shows us how to face life’s challenges with bravery and authenticity! 🔍💭

Nietzsche's View On Morality

Nietzsche thought that old ideas of good and evil were not always true. He believed morality should not come from rules but rather from understanding ourselves and our desires! 🌟

He wanted people to live authentically and honestly, following what feels right for them. Nietzsche often contrasted "master morality," which values strength and creativity, with "slave morality," which values humility and obedience. By exploring these ideas, he encouraged everyone to be brave and explore their own beliefs about what is good or bad! 💪❤️

The Übermensch And Eternal Return

The Übermensch, or "Overman," is an important idea in Nietzsche's work. He described it as someone who creates their own values and lives life to the fullest 🌈. The Übermensch isn’t controlled by society's rules and thinks for themselves! He also proposed "Eternal Return," which asks us to imagine living our lives over and over in the same way. Would we embrace our choices? This idea challenges us to live each moment to its fullest. Together, these concepts encourage self-discovery and courage in following our own paths! 🎉🌍
